Yonkers police released surveillance video of the burglary suspect who may have hit a building twice this month.
Investigators were seen on Monday night scouring the courtyard with flashlights looking for evidence after police say a man attempted to break into an apartment on Bronxville Road.  They say he climbed the fire escape to get in.
No one was injured, but authorities say he got away with some jewelry.
Police believe it is the same brazen bandit who also broke into an apartment on Feb. 14.
Anyone with any information is encouraged to call Yonkers police at 914-377-7900.
Police are also offering a $1,000 reward for any information that leads to an arrest of the suspect.
